Cylinder Hat ✨

(Guide to creating a cylinder hat with straight brim)

What is it?

A cylinder hat is a tall hat with straight brims facing down. Often used in theatrical costumes or formal looks. Unlike other hats, the brim doesn’t curve upward, and the crown remains perfectly vertical.

🔹 Step 1. New Project

Open a new project via the Hats tab.

In the Crown tab, choose the top of the hat — the first option in the middle.


In the Brim tab, select the shape of the hat brim.


🔹 Step 2. Shape Creation

Switch to Points mode.

For the crown: form a straight cylinder.


For the brim: create straight brims facing down.


🔹 Step 3. Color and Fabric

Turn off all shadow properties and set them to 0.

Select the crown and set a red fabric color.

Copy the fabric from the crown onto the brim.


🔹 Step 4. Edge Line and Light/Shade

In the Lines tab, add an edge line at the top of the crown.


Use a dark brush to draw shadows along the sides.


Use a light brush to add highlights in the middle and top.

Also, lightly go over the brim with the light brush.


🔹 Step 5. Decorative Ribbon

Go to the Details tab → add a ribbon shape.

Switch to Points mode → adjust the shape.

Set a light fabric color.

Use light and dark brushes to add shadows and highlights on the ribbon.




🔹 Step 6. Additional Shadows (optional)

If desired, enable shadow properties and draw extra shadows for more depth.

✨ Result:

You will have a classic cylinder hat with straight brims, a neat edge line, and a decorative ribbon.
